I have been asked to make a vibrating jig for a couple folks. Now I have a few questions.
First what head or heads work good for this?
Second bubble hole or not?
I am thinking 3/8 and 1/2 in size any others I should look at?

A lot of different heads you can use, there are heads pre poured from Barlows that have an open wire to put the blade on or you can pour your own and use a split ring or even double split ring to attach a blade.

I make them with a Do-it casting jig... just heat the hook eye and barely open it with a side cutter before placing in mold. Cast without weed guard and paint. Then slip the blade in the gap and pinch it down... use bubble holes on 3/8 and solid for 1/2.
